This might be a small hijack, but are prosecutors allowed to set up witnesses for perjury? In other words, could the prosecutor ask Trump who won the election?
They can ask questions, and if the witness lies in response, that’s perjury.
The prosecutors aren’t setting them up for perjury by asking questions, they are simply asking questions, it is up to him whether he lies in response.
There are not “prosecutors” in this either, as it is a civil matter, so it would just be the opposing attorneys.
Now, as to your specific question, assuming that Trump has any sort of competent legal counsel, it will probably be objected to as being irrelevant to the case, and he would have no reason to answer.
